  • Monday ~ Living/Family/Reception room
    Level One
    Declutter and vacuum floor!
    Wipe sticky grubby marks from sofas
    Level Two
    Wipe sticky grubby marks from walls and paintwork
    Vacuum under furniture you can safely move..
    Dust and deweb light fittings, picture rails and other fluffy places!!
    Level Three
    Clear and wipe and cupboards/sideboards in here
    10 minute hotspot clearance...and don't just stuff it all in a drawer!
    Polish any glass.. screens, pictures, ornaments mirrors etc[/LEFT]


    Extras
    1. Wipe and water any plants
    2. Vacuum sofas and wipe off sticky marks!
    3. Sort through a drawer or cupboard of 'stuff'
    4. Binbag dance
    Tuesday ~ Kitchen & Dining area
    Level One

    Declutter and wipe worksurfaces
    Sweep and mop the floor
    Wipe table!
    Level Two
    Wipe fronts of units and large appliances
    Scrub out the sink
    Clean filters and door seals.. don't forget the fridge ones they are usually revolting!
    Wash/beat dirt from doormats
    Level Three
    Wash small appliances and replace
    Clean out the fridge.. furry fruit is not so healthy!
    Clean out a mangy cupboard!
    Extras
    1. Scrub kickboards
    2. Wipe over the oven and hob which you all twinkled last week! :p
    3. Wash out bins.. rubbish/recycle/compost caddies
    4. Throw out any oven trays beyond their best.. peeling non-stick coatings are really bad for you!!
